Time Limits

In many states, asbestos sufferers have an incredibly short time frame to file mesothelioma lawsuits. The laws of the state are known as statutes of limitations and they define deadlines for filing an injury claim or wrongful death claim. A mesothelioma attorney can help patients and their families determine the statute of limitations that applies to their specific case. The applicable statute can depend on a variety of factors such as the victim's place of residence and work. It also varies depending on the place where exposure to asbestos occurred and which asbestos companies or job sites are involved.

The "clock" of the statute of limitations typically starts when an individual knew or should have known that exposure to asbestos caused serious injuries. In mesothelioma cases, this is usually the date of diagnosis. However, in certain circumstances the clock could begin earlier. The clock could start earlier, for instance, if patients suffer from a chronic illness, such as asthma, which requires continuous medication and limits their activity.

If a mesothelioma patient their family member passes away before the time limit has expired and their estate is not yet in a position to pursue a wrongful death lawsuit seeking compensation from the responsible parties. These lawsuits are typically awarded to cover funeral expenses along with lost income as well as past suffering and pain.

A mesothelioma lawyer in the United States can help you file claims for compensation through the asbestos trust fund. Asbestos companies found to be responsible for asbestos exposure were reorganized as per Chapter 11 bankruptcy laws and created trusts to pay mesothelioma patients. An experienced mesothelioma lawyer can provide you with a list of these trusts and assist you in filing for compensation.
